430.703  Definitions.--As used in this act, the term:

(1)  "Agency" means the Agency for Health Care Administration.

(2)  "Community diversion" means a strategy that places participants in the most appropriate care settings and provides comprehensive home and community-based services of sufficient quantity, type, and duration to prevent or delay the need for long-term placement in a nursing facility.

(3)  "Community diversion pilot project" means any pilot service delivery system that places participants in the most appropriate care settings and provides comprehensive home and community-based services of sufficient quantity, type, and duration to prevent or delay the need for long-term placement in a nursing facility.

(4)  "Community diversion pilot project area" means a geographic area selected by the department where the department will conduct a community diversion pilot project.

(5)  "Department" means the Department of Elderly Affairs.

(6)  "Managed care organization" means an entity that meets the requirements of the Department of Insurance for operation as a health maintenance organization and meets the qualifications for participation as a managed care organization established by the agency and the department.

(7)  "Participant" means an individual enrolled in a community diversion pilot project.

History.--s. 3, ch. 97-87.
